The Top Investments to Expand Your Portfolio
Looking to enhance your financial exposure with Canadian markets? Several investment vehicles offer a simple way to obtain diversification. Here’s a look at some notable options. Consider the iShares S&P/TSX 60 Index ETF (XIU), a leading product mirroring the performance of the Canadian largest firms. For participation to smaller Canadian stocks, the BMO Small Cap Corporate Class ETF (XSH) is a viable option. Alternatively, the Vanguard FTSE Canadian High Dividend Yield ETF (VDY) emphasizes firms that generally pay substantial income. Remember to conduct thorough due diligence and consult a financial advisor before executing any trading decisions.
